Transaction 8f7580c11b39a6c822c1cb106f8a11043a3c7a4e807590cb0e03a7be9c90d4bf
2 Input
2 Outputs
- 8f7580c11b39a6c822c1cb106f8a11043a3c7a4e807590cb0e03a7be9c90d4bf:0
- 8f7580c11b39a6c822c1cb106f8a11043a3c7a4e807590cb0e03a7be9c90d4bf:1
value 1969646
address 1KAK1pjoKchXHdNRdSfycvg8HHd5G4FgHW
value 17900
address 13SAnAQCcr8NF29ZYKbDCSZPNh4ozykzAF